Pics are from day 19, which is the day I topped all the plants. Topped them for a second time a little early - should have waited a couple of days for the new growth. No real damage done though and a lesson learned.
Topped to the 3rd node, stripping everything below, and topped each "stork" at the next node creating 4 main branches per plant.
Seen a little cal deficiency, but increasing the feed concentration to 2.5ml p/l of each will nutrient type sort that out in the coming week.
Will be transplanting to 5 gallon pots in the coming week, once the plants have bounced back from the heavy mainlining techniques they've just been through.
Transferred into 5 gallon pots on day 25. Last few pics are day 28 after 3 days in their new pots.
Each plant has 4 main branches after the topping growing through, and the heavy HST is now over. Added a little Cal Mag into the mix to fix any nute deficiency showing on oldest leaves I left after the heavy defoliation last week - all plants' new growth is green and healthy.
Will increase nutes until I see a little fingernailing over the next 2-3 weeks and add 2 trellises for support before flipping to flower about week 6-7.
